A Relaxing 6-Day Itinerary in Shimla

Saturday, November 25: Arrival in Shimla

Welcome to Shimla! Start your trip by checking into your hotel and getting settled. In the morning, take a leisurely walk through the iconic Mall Road, lined with shops, cafes, and colonial architecture. Enjoy the beautiful views of the surrounding mountains and indulge in some shopping. In the afternoon, visit the Viceregal Lodge, a magnificent British-era building that served as the summer residence of Indian viceroys. Spend the evening exploring the lush greenery of the Shimla Glen and unwind amidst nature.

  • Mall Road: No cost, 2-3 hours
  • Viceregal Lodge: Entrance fee approximately INR 20, 1-2 hours
  • Shimla Glen: No cost, 1-2 hours

Sunday, November 26: Jakhu Temple and Shimla State Museum

In the morning, visit the Jakhu Temple, dedicated to the Hindu deity Hanuman. Take a short trek uphill to reach the temple and enjoy panoramic views of Shimla. In the afternoon, explore the Shimla State Museum, which showcases the rich cultural heritage of Himachal Pradesh. Admire the collection of ancient artifacts, paintings, and sculptures. In the evening, take a relaxing stroll through Annandale, a picturesque meadow surrounded by deodar trees.

  • Jakhu Temple: No cost, 2-3 hours
  • Shimla State Museum: Entrance fee approximately INR 20, 1-2 hours
  • Annandale: No cost, 1-2 hours

Tuesday, November 28: Kufri and Himalayan Nature Park

Take a day trip to Kufri, a beautiful hill station located just outside Shimla. In the morning, explore the scenic beauty of Kufri and enjoy panoramic views from the Mahasu Peak. Engage in adventure activities like horse riding and skiing (subject to availability). In the afternoon, visit the Himalayan Nature Park, home to a variety of Himalayan flora and fauna, including Snow Leopards and Musk Deer. Take a peaceful walk amidst nature and learn about the region's biodiversity. Return to Shimla in the evening.

  • Kufri: Entrance fee approximately INR 10, 4-5 hours
  • Himalayan Nature Park: Entrance fee approximately INR 30, 2-3 hours
Wednesday, November 29: Naldehra Golf Course and Tattapani

Start your day by visiting the Naldehra Golf Course, one of the oldest and most scenic golf courses in India. Enjoy a game of golf or simply take a walk around the lush green surroundings. In the afternoon, head to Tattapani, known for its natural hot springs. Relax in the therapeutic waters and rejuvenate your senses. You can also indulge in river rafting in the Sutlej River, if you're seeking some adventure. Return to Shimla in the evening.

  • Naldehra Golf Course: Green fees approximately INR 1,200, 3-4 hours
  • Tattapani: No cost (hot springs), river rafting charges vary, 4-5 hours
Thursday, November 30: Shimla Shopping and Farewell

On your last day in Shimla, spend the morning exploring the local markets for souvenirs and handicrafts. The Lakkar Bazaar is known for its wooden crafts, while the Lower Bazaar offers a wide range of goods. Enjoy some local delicacies at a food stall or restaurant. In the afternoon, check out from your hotel and bid farewell to Shimla, carrying beautiful memories of your relaxing trip.

  • Lakkar Bazaar: Cost as per purchases, 2-3 hours
  • Lower Bazaar: Cost as per purchases, 2-3 hours
